The Salem witch trials were a series of hearings and prosecutions of people accused of witchcraft in colonial Massachusetts between February 1692 and May 1693. It was a time of intense fear and paranoia, as the puritan community believed that witches were in their midst, plotting evil deeds. During this dark period, twenty people were executed for the crime of witchcraft. Fourteen women and six men were hanged after being found guilty in trials that were often biased and lacked concrete evidence. These individuals were accused based on claims of supernatural afflictions suffered by their supposed victims. Apart from the twenty executed, several others died in prison while awaiting trial or during the harsh conditions of their imprisonment.

Coral Island Romance Options Guide

Coral Island is finally here, and with it comes a variety of different romance options for you to get a little closer to – because let’s face it, is it really a farming life sim if it doesn’t allow us to smooch someone?

Currently the game is in early access, meaning that there’s still a few bugs kicking around and to be frank, it can be a little bit rough to play. We mentioned in our first impressions of the game that there had been instances of us being stuck in walls, or crashes that meant we lost days of progress – so, with that said, romance options aren’t going to be the first thing that’s on your mind. And if that’s the case, then more power to you.

However, some of us don’t just love romance options – we live and breathe them. That’s where this guide comes in though, as to be expected due to the nature of early access, it is a guide that will be updated as the game continues to develop.

To put it bluntly: information in this guide may change, and as such, it isn’t fully complete. It also doesn’t help that as of now, Coral Island still haven’t revealed their full romance options roster and there still seems like there is a lot to be done with cutscenes, dialogue, and other gameplay features such as marriage and dating.

All of the Coral Island romance options

L-R: Noah, Yuri, Scott, and Lily
Noah

Noah likes to be consistent, so it shouldn’t surprise you that he was born, raised and settled in Coral Island. He works alongside his brother Frank in the tavern, making sure everyone is happy with their orders and that their day goes smoothly. When he isn’t doing that, he is looking after his mom, Betty.

Noah’s hobbies include taking long walks, discussing theories of the unexplainable with Alice, and watching his favourite show, Game of Cones. Oh Noah…

Yuri

Ladies and gentlemen, the doctor is in! Yuri isn’t your usual MD for many reasons, but the most significant being that she spent her 20s as a doctor who went above and beyond to to help people, no matter where or who they were. And she did it all for little to no pay.

When Yuri isn’t doing her utmost to keep everyone healthy and safe, she’s at the Beach Shack playing chess or playing pool at the tavern. She also likes tattoos, piercings and colourful hair – hence the look.

Scott

Unlike a lot of people in Coral Island, Scott is a city boy through and through. So how did he find himself renting a room from Charles and settling in Starlet Town? After a few heartbreaks in the city and not wanting to be known for it, he decided to move away and start a new life.

Scott is extremely passionate about artifacts and has dedicated his life in Starlet Town to highlighting all of the amazing things that can be found on the island by putting them in the museum. When he isn’t doing all that, he is busy enjoying ridiculously strong coffee, the rain and frequenting the tavern.

Lily

Lily has a sweater that reads ‘BONSAI HACKER’ on it, so you just know she’s going to be unironically cool. She lives with her brother and dad at home, despite having a well-paid remote job that keeps her busy.

When she isn’t working, Lily visits the lake or library and at least once a week, stays at the Abandoned Villa to help her friend Nina out. She also has a fondness for miniature bonsai.

Eva

There’s no person in the world that is as happy-go-lucky as Eva. She’s kind to everyone she meets and enjoys talking to anyone, no matter whether they are tourists or locals – everyone and everybody is worthy of her attention.

Eva works as a baker at Sam’s general store, and while she doesn’t have a lot of savings from her job, she dreams of exploring the world and visiting more exotic places.

Rafael

If you often find yourself falling in love with cute and quiet guys, then you’re going to absolutely adore Rafael. Reserved and usually keeps to himself, Rafael is rarely seen outside his residence on Garden Lane, but when he does make the time for you? Cherish it.

Alongside his brother Pablo, Rafael runs and resides in the local blacksmith store. He is very respectful, but doesn’t seem to have too many hobbies that he is willing to share with someone so new in his life. With that said, let’s get to knowing him!

Leah

Leah is what we’d describe as the OG bachelorette – a beautiful woman who lives with her father and stepmom and seemingly wants for nothing. That’s what living in an old, massive house with multiple floors called ‘The Mansion’ seems to imply, anyway.

A self-hired yoga instructor who works at the community center, Leah takes her ‘other job’ as an influencer very seriously and expects the player to do the same. Because she takes great pride in herself, she can come across as a little unfeeling at times, but she does have a softer side when it comes to her hobbies – which include fine arts, collecting designer clothes and accessories, and being surrounded by nature.

Kenny

Who doesn’t love a man that loves animals? Kenny is the son of Kira and Jack and grew up on Coral Island. Now he works at the local ranch on a part-time basis, looking after the animals there and making sure they are happy and well-cared for.

Outside of working on the ranch, Kenny spends his free time by the lake and playing his flute. Players can also find him at the local tavern, or at the blacksmith shop where he catches up with the Sanchez brothers, Rafael and Pablo.

Surya

Much like you, Surya is a newcomer to Starlet Town. Currently he is a marine biologist graduate doing a fellowship in Coral Island, working directly under Ling to help find out more about the ocean. Research is key, after all!

Thankfully Surya didn’t have to start from scratch, moving in with his uncle and aunt, Joko and Dinda. When isn’t working at the Labs with Ling on the weekdays, players can find him either at the beach or at the vineyard with his friends.

Nina

If you’re someone who likes a mystery, then you’re probably going to want to get to a little closer with Starlet Town’s off-islander, Nina.

The reason why she no longer lives on the island but still visits her vacation home has yet to be revealed, but that hasn’t stopped the rumour mill from spreading wild theories all the same. Thankfully Nina isn’t alone, and often counts on her friends Suki, Alice and Lily to have her back in times of strife. Maybe she’ll even add you to her list of confidantes, if you get closer that is…

Theo

You won’t have to fish for compliments with fisherman Theo, he’s happy to give them out with a smile – free of charge!

Currently not much is known about Theo outside of Lily being his sister, and him working alongside his father in the fishing business. Someone’s gotta get all that seafood into the general store, after all.

When he isn’t working Theo can be found at the tavern, though he doesn’t drink.

Macy

Macy is at her best when she has a camera in her hand, eager to find the next best thing to take a photo of. She sells them to a visual media company, and they must make her some good cash because now she lives full time at Coral Island’s inn. Macy hasn’t mentioned whether she’ll stay on the island long, but with the ongoing strife caused by the appearance of the Pufferfish corporation, a good story seems to only be a snapshot away.

Outside of her job, Macy can be found at the beach – mostly during night time as she has a fondness for that time of day. She also likes to play video games (a certified Gamer, if you will), and spending time with Stephen – her lobster. No we’re not joking, why would you say that?

Pablo

Pablo works alongside his brother Rafael and cousin Antonio at the blacksmiths. He can always be found with a smile on his face, and he is eager to help those in need.

If Rafael is the quiet and reserved one, Pablo is the brother that brings the noise – and all the drama too! Known as a bit of casanova, Pablo can’t help but attract people to him – whether they are single or not. Even despite his heartbreaker nature, Pablo is actually a romantic at heart and longs to settle down. Maybe you’ll be the one that can convince him its time?

Alice

If you think you’re seeing double when playing Coral Island, then don’t fret – you’ve probably just seen Alice or Suki.

Alice is the co-owner of Coral Inn, which she runs alongside her twin sister, Suki. Not much is known about her personality at the moment, but it’s clear to see she cares deeply for her niece Valentina, and her sister.

Luke

Luke comes from a well-off family, with old money behind his name enough to keep him and his family’s business at the vineyard afloat. Yet even with his father and mother wanting him to continue the family’s legacy, Luke is unsure on what he wants for his future.

Despite coming from money, Luke isn’t keen on just settling down and doing nothing. So he instead runs Starlet Town’s Socket Electronics, a store that offers the player items such as blenders, TVs, and other random furniture.

Zarah

All aboard everyone, Captain Zarah is reporting for duty and this wasn’t said solely because Zarah lives in a boat just off the mainland. We pinkie promise.

An adventurer with a possible heart of gold, Zarah is almost as mysterious as Nina. Not much is known about her outside of her living on a boat, and occasionally using a metal detector to try and unearth treasures around the island. Still, everything that people do seem to know about her doesn’t go beyond skin-deep. Curious.

  • Birthday: Summer 16
  • Likes: TBD
  • Dislikes: TBD
Millie

Millie is the librarian of Starlet Town, though her responsibilities goes beyond just helping people with books. She also helps the Mayor with arranging festivals, a job she takes very seriously, and even helps Scott with donations that are made to the museum. The two of them are good friends and work colleagues.

In her free time Millie hangs out in her house on Garden Lane alongside her roommate, Yuri. She loves a good book, bird watching and the taste of fabulously-made food.

Ben

If you’re sitting here and thinking ‘hey, Ben looks kind of what I expect a high, surfer dude to look like’ then you’re only partly correct. He is certainly a bit strange, but the people of Starlet Town welcome him and his bright personality all the same.

Ben lives in a caravan just inside the forest. It also works as his own little store, as you’re able to buy and sell random things from him, whether that be stuff he has scavenged on his adventurers, or items that he just doesn’t care for anymore.

Suki

Suki, the twin sister of Alice, helps her sister run Coral Island’s inn. She is very sporadic at times, but works hard to take care of both her sister and daughter, Valentina.

Not much is known about her so far outside that she takes healthy living very seriously and she puts her daughter first before anything else. She is the only romance candidate that has a child.

Charles

The prize for the character most down on their luck goes to none other than Charles, Starlet Town’s doctor. It all started in his youth when he was disowned by his parents, leaving him with nothing. Still he worked hard throughout medical school, and he finally fell in love… Only to find out before the wedding that they had been cheating on him.

With such a rocky past, Charles finds it hard to let people in and spends the majority of his time at the tavern and providing the rest of the islands with medical advice. Still, one question remains: will he ever love again?

Some sources suggest that up to 200 people may have been accused, arrested, and/or imprisoned during this period. However, most of these individuals were eventually released or acquitted. Others argue that the number of victims was much smaller, estimating around 150 people affected by the trials. Regardless of the exact figure, the Salem witch trials left a lasting impact on American history. It was a stark reminder of the dangers of mass hysteria and the importance of fair trials and due process. In the years following the trials, laws were put in place to prevent further witchcraft trials and ensure the protection of individual rights. Today, the Salem witch trials are a somber reminder of a dark chapter in American history. The victims' names are memorialized in the Salem Witch Trials Memorial, serving as a reminder of the consequences of fear and unfounded accusations..
